NO UPPER CHAIN. Situated in one of Ruislip's premier roads, just a stones throw from the High Street is this three bedroom semi detached home. In need of complete modernisation with plenty of scope and potential for extension subject to the usual planning constraints this property briefly comprises: Three good size bedrooms, two separate reception rooms, bathroom with separate wc, kitchen and downstairs wetroom. The property benefits include: large rear garden and own driveway with off street parking. Midcroft is literally footsteps from the bustling High Street offering a convenient lifestyle near Ruislip's multiple shopping facilities to include Waitrose, Sainsbury's Local and numerous restaurants. The A40/M25 are within striking distance offering swift and easy access to both Central London and the Home Counties. The property is ideally located within walking distance to Ruislip (Metropolitan and Piccadilly) and West Ruislip station (Central Line/Chiltern Line). There are a number of highly regarded schools within close proximity including Whiteheath, Sacred Heart, BWI, Haydon and Bishop Ramsey. Ruislip Woods, Highgrove, Ruislip Bowls club are all within easy reach.
